What the Data Says About Lanorris

The Social Security Administration has registered 146 babies named Lanorris between 1962 and 2008, spanning 47 consecutive years of U.S. birth records. As a boy's name, Lanorris currently falls outside the top 1,000 boys' names for 2008. The name reached its historical peak in 1984, when 12 babies received it in a single year.

Decade-level aggregation shows that Lanorris performed strongest in the 1980s, accumulating 76 births during that ten-year window. Across the 5 decades of recorded activity, Lanorris shows a clear decline from its mid-century high. Geographically, the name is most concentrated in Florida, which accounts for 21 births — the largest state-level total in the dataset — followed by Georgia. In total, SSA state-level files list Lanorris in 2 of the 51 U.S. reporting jurisdictions.

No etymological entry is currently available for Lanorris in our reference dataset. These figures derive from SSA's annual national and state-level name files, which include any name appearing at least five times in a given year or state-year; names below that threshold are suppressed for privacy and therefore excluded from the totals shown here. The 146 total represents a lower bound — actual usage may be higher in years or states where the count fell below the disclosure floor.
